A fortnight after registering cases against 38 BBMP officials, including the Palike Commissioner for the alleged loopholes in the new garbage contract, the Bangalore Metropolitan Task Force (BMTF) on Tuesday registered a case against the old contractors and some BBMP officials based on a complaint by a BJP worker, K Madhava Raju alias Madhu.
Referring to the probe by BMTF in 2008, which brought to fore the large-scale irregularities in solid waste management, Raju has alleged that the accused in the case continue to roam scot-free and were holding important positions in the BBMP.
Among those named in the complaint are contractors - Balasubramanyam, Gopinath Reddy, Bhanumurthy Reddy, Ravi Naidu and Palike Chief Engineer (SWM) Satish.
Raju stated that the BMTF report submitted to the commissioner on November 22, 2008 had pointed to a criminal nexus between the Palike officials and the garbage contractors, which led to a loss of Rs 240 crore to the civic agency.
